Football looks to make playoffs in last regular season game

Running back Samuel Christopher ’24 looks to break the defense down in a game against Venice High School Aug. 29.

The varsity football team will face St. Genevieve in a league game on Oct. 27 at Los Angeles Valley College at 7:00 p.m. The game will be the squad’s last regular game of the season and will determine whether or not the team will advance to playoffs. The Wolverines’ overall record currently stands at 4-5 after a win against Mary Star of the Sea on Oct. 20. Their current league record is 1-2, which has potential to improve after this upcoming game.

Quarterback Aidan Greenfield ’24 said the team has been working especially hard to secure a win this weekend.

“We are very hopeful for [a good] outcome this week,” Greenfield said. “We know that our [aspirations for] playoffs ride on us winning this game, so practice has been very intense. It is essentially a playoff game this weekend, and we’ll be ready to take on the challenge.”

Greenfield said that the team’s morale is very high right now.

“[The team] is feeling great because we finally are healthy,” said Greenfield. “Having all our guys back at the right time is allowing us to play our best football when the games matter the most.”
